Фундамент интернет-протоколов ясными выражениями
Интернет-протоколы представляют собой комплект правил, которые регулируют транспортировку информации между компьютерами и серверами. Эти правила регламентируют вид сведений, темп пересылки, методы выявления ошибок. Каждый протокол исполняет определённую миссию: одни отвечают за маршрутизацию пакетов, другие предоставляют игровые автоматы на реальные деньги сохранность подключения. Протоколы действуют на разнообразных слоях сетевой структуры для гарантирования бесперебойной связи.
Что такое интернет-протокол и зачем он нужен
Интернет-протокол — это единообразный систему инструкций, который позволяет разным приборам обмениваться в всемирной системе. Протокол вводит универсальные стандарты к виду извещений, очерёдности действий при обмене сведениями. Благодаря протоколам игровые автоматы машина под руководством Windows может без проблем передавать документами с сервером на Linux.
Первостепенная задача протокола заключается в разработке универсального средства для коммуникационного оборудования. Каждое прибор следует общим стандартам при пересылке и принятии сведений. Протокол устанавливает объём передаваемых частей информации, варианты их оформления, процедуры анализа сохранности. Без таких норм каждый создатель формировал бы собственные методы пересылки.
Протоколы гарантируют достоверность доставки информации через разветвлённую архитектуру интернета. Информация следуют через десятки переходных станций и маршрутизаторов. Протоколы обеспечивают, что сегменты дойдут получателя в правильном последовательности. Они также определяют быстротой транспортировки и обеспечивают автоматически возобновлять утраченные сегменты данных.
Как аппараты обмениваются информацией в сети
Пересылка сведениями между аппаратами стартует с разделения информации на мелкие блоки, которые именуются блоками. Каждый фрагмент включает долю отправляемого послания, координаты отправителя и адресата, вспомогательную информацию. Деление на пакеты даёт продуктивно эксплуатировать игровые автоматы казино пропускную ёмкость тракта и транспортировать сведения по разным трассам.
После генерации фрагментов гаджет пересылает их в систему через коммуникационную плату или радио модуль. Пакеты приходят на маршрутизатор, который анализирует адрес адресата и выбирает предпочтительный маршрут. Маршрутизатор передаёт сегменты последующему узлу, который повторяет операцию передачи дальше по цепочке.
На стороне получателя прибор собирает получаемые блоки в верной очереди. Компьютерное софт анализирует сохранность данных, сравнивая валидационные хеши. Если пакет утратился или повредился, адресат направляет требование на новую передачу. После удачной сборки всех блоков гаджет возобновляет исходное послание.
Весь цикл транспортировки выполняется автоматически за доли мгновения. Пользователь не видит многоступенчатых действий по компоновке и передаче блоков.
Главные протоколы интернета
Актуальный интернет функционирует благодаря игровые автоматы казино массиву профильных протоколов, каждый из которых решает определённые задачи.
- IP (Internet Protocol) — главный протокол, который контролирует за нумерацию приборов и направление блоков между серверами сети. Каждое включённое гаджет обретает неповторимый IP-адрес для определения.
- TCP (Transmission Control Protocol) — протокол транспортного уровня, гарантирующий гарантированную отправку сведений с обеспечением правильного последовательности сегментов. Протокол формирует связь и регулирует отправку каждого части.
- UDP (User Datagram Protocol) — другой коммуникационный протокол, который передаёт сведения без создания связи и подтверждения пересылки. Протокол используется для программ реального времени, где темп важнее стабильности.
- HTTP (Hypertext Transfer Protocol) — протокол прикладного яруса для передачи документов между браузером и сервером. Протокол задаёт структуру запросов и ответов при доступе к элементам.
- FTP (File Transfer Protocol) — профильный протокол для пересылки данных между устройствами.
Чем отличаются TCP, UDP и IP
Протоколы TCP, UDP и IP работают на разнообразных ярусах сетевой структуры и исполняют различные обязанности. IP функционирует на коммуникационном слое и реализует нумерацией устройств, определением трассы отправки блоков. Протокол выделяет каждому узлу особый код, построенный из четырёх значений, разделённых точками. IP не подтверждает пересылку фрагментов игровые автоматы на деньги и не анализирует их целостность, отдавая эти миссии протоколам более старшего слоя.
TCP оперирует на транспортном слое и предоставляет надёжную отправку данных между программами. Протокол инициирует канал перед началом обмена информацией, подтверждает получение каждого блока, автоматически дублирует пересылку при пропаже информации. TCP регулирует очередь доставки фрагментов, объединяя их в верной очерёдности на части получателя. Протокол регулирует скорость пересылки в зависимости от перегруженности канала связи.
UDP также работает на коммуникационном ярусе, но использует фундаментально отличающийся подход. Протокол передаёт информацию без предварительного установления соединения и не требует фиксации доставки. UDP не контролирует очередь фрагментов и не воссоздаёт недостающие фрагменты. Такая незамысловатость игровые автоматы создаёт мизерную промедление передачи, что критично для видеочатов и онлайн-игр.
Как действуют HTTP и HTTPS
HTTP представляет собой протокол пользовательского слоя, который управляет связь между клиентом и сервером. Когда клиент печатает путь ресурса, клиент генерирует HTTP-запрос и направляет его на сервер. Запрос включает вариант обращения, маршрут к источнику, вариант протокола, дополнительные заголовки с информацией о браузере. Сервер обрабатывает поступивший обращение игровые автоматы на деньги и генерирует реакцию с искомым наполнением.
HTTP-ответ содержит код статуса, который указывает исход анализа требования. Код 200 показывает удачное исполнение, 404 информирует об нехватке страницы, 500 свидетельствует на ошибку сервера. Совместно с идентификатором сервер направляет метаданные реакции и содержимое сообщения с HTML-разметкой, графикой, программами. Клиент принимает информацию и визуализирует интернет-страницу оператору.
HTTPS дополняет функции HTTP, вводя защиту отправляемой данных. Протокол эксплуатирует криптографические алгоритмы для обеспечения информации от кражи третьими субъектами. Перед началом пересылки данными браузер и сервер устанавливают шифрованное подключение, анализируя подлинность цифрового сертификата. Все данные криптуются на стороне отправителя и дешифруются только адресатом, что блокирует кражу паролей и персональной информации.
DNS и конвертация доменного имени в идентификатор
DNS (Domain Name System) составляет собой рассредоточенную структуру, которая трансформирует доступные пользователю интернет идентификаторы в числовые IP-адреса. Клиенты помнят имена веб-страниц, такие как example.com, заместо сложных последовательностей цифр. DNS автоматически реализует конвертацию интернет наименования игровые автоматы на деньги в подходящий IP-адрес при любом доступе к веб-ресурсу.
Цикл перевода стартует с пересылки требования от клиента к ближайшему DNS-серверу оператора. Сервер проверяет наличие требуемой информации в индивидуальном памяти. Если данные не найдена, обращение пересылается корневым DNS-серверам, которые показывают местоположение сервера, курирующего за определённую доменную зону. Потом запрос отправляется к авторитетному серверу домена, который отдаёт верный IP-адрес требуемого объекта.
Обретённый IP-адрес помещается в памяти местного сервера на определённое срок, указанное в параметрах DNS-записи. Хранение повышает дальнейшие доступы к тому же домену, избавляя от потребности повторять всю последовательность запросов. DNS-серверы обновляют информацию при корректировке идентификаторов веб-страниц, обеспечивая релевантность сведений. Сервис DNS функционирует постоянно, выполняя миллионы запросов от клиентов по всей миру.
Проблемы и угрозы при транспортировке данных
Пересылка информации через интернет сопряжена с разными системными проблемами и угрозами защищённости.
- Утрата фрагментов образуется при загруженности информационных станций или сбое соединений связи. Маршрутизаторы сбрасывают фрагменты при исчерпании памяти. Протоколы коммуникационного яруса обнаруживают исчезновения и инициируют вторичную доставку.
- Задержки отправки возрастают при транзите пакетов через совокупность переходных станций. Географическое удаление между источником и получателем влияет на темп доставки.
- Захват информации третьими субъектами осуществляется при передаче незакодированной сведений через общедоступные системы. Киберпреступники используют компьютерное ПО для анализа передачи. Перехваченные пароли применяются для нелегального подключения.
- Замена координат позволяет киберпреступникам представлять свои фрагменты за правомерные послания от доверенных узлов. Метод задействуется для обхода механизмов фильтрации.
- DDoS-атаки перегружают серверы огромным количеством требований, формируя источники игровые автоматы казино нефункционирующими для клиентов. Хакеры применяют совокупности скомпрометированных устройств для параллельной генерации обмена.
Почему протоколы существенны для стабильной функционирования интернета
Протоколы гарантируют единообразие связи миллиардов приборов в глобальной системе. Без общих правил каждый производитель изобретал бы индивидуальные методы пересылки информации. Протоколы игровые автоматы на деньги дают телефонам, устройствам и серверам отличающихся разработчиков функционировать совместно.
Бесперебойность интернета связана от потенциала протоколов корректироваться к динамичным условиям. Протоколы автоматически находят резервные направления при сбоях, переносят объём между каналами передачи. Инструменты регулирования контролируют скорость отправки в соотношении от транспортной способности тракта.
Масштабируемость интернета создаётся благодаря иерархической архитектуре протоколов. Каждый ярус выполняет отдельные миссии, не воздействуя в действие других уровней. Разработчики могут обновлять конкретные протоколы игровые автоматы без изменения всей архитектуры.
Надёжность пересылки сведений гарантируется протоколами шифрования и проверки. Эти механизмы ограждают конфиденциальную информацию от нелегального доступа.
